My story

Lucinda is a sweet girl, she may be a bit apprehensive of new people at first but once she warms up is a very loving girl. She loves to play with toys of all types but her favorite is the laser light. "Cindi" is on the small side but has lots of personality! She makes it known when she wants attention. She would do ok as a single if her adoptive family is home most of the time. She gets along very well with most of the cats and kittens in her foster home but can be a bit much for timid kitties. An older kitty companion would be best for her, one that's not a bully but would not be afraid to show when enough is enough. Her foster mom's resident cats have no problem giving her a "boop" now and then. She can just be an over-excited kitten sometimes. This little panther has lots of love to give and is looking for her purrfect forever home. Could she be your match. Lucinda is being fostered in Westminster, MD (Carroll Co). Adoption Fee: $150 or you can double your fun and adopt 2 kitties for $225 To meet/adopt Lucinda, please complete our online adoption application at www.finallyhomeanimalrescue.com Contact Jamie Brown at jbrown@finallyhomeanimalrescue.com with any questions. Prior to adoption all cats/kittens are spayed/neutered, receive age appropriate vaccines, microchipped, FELV/FIV tested and treated for parasites such as fleas and roundworms.
